Tetlin National Wildlife Refuge, Alaska - We stopped at Tetlin National Wildlife Refuge and looked out over a beautiful wetland. With the help of some binoculars, we saw trumpeter swan in the water. We still haven't seen any moose or bear. For all the wildness we've heard about Alaska and the Great White North, I guess we were expecting to see bear and moose in the middle of the road. The wildlife we've seen has mostly been birds. We've seen ravens, magpies, a few bald eagles and trumpeter swans. We've also seen a rabbit and several prairie dogs (or some relative) on the side of the road, both dead and alive.
